Designing A Threaded Comment System At Scale Mongodb
Designing a threaded comment system at scale mongodb. MongoDB also provides referencing to join data across collections. You can easily design a web-based CMS by using the model proposed by Metadata and Asset Management in MongoDB. Solutions Architect MongoDB 2.
What would be the best way to design a threaded commenting system so that it doesnt hammer the database. Rethinking Schema Design Ultimately schema design can be the difference between an inefficient disorganized database and a strategic one that empowers the entire company. High availability and easy scalability.
MongoDB is a NoSQL database with great features like replication and sharding built in. Composes mission is to conquer the data layer and that means being able to scale up when you need your data layer to scale up. Optimization Tips to Scale Your App 4.
What if the MongoDB growth bigger than the EBS size. The data is stored in a JSON-like format and can contain different kinds of structures. Database Database is a physical container for collections.
My websites future comment system can be comparable to Reddits comment system. As you know I have to assign EBS for a fixed size. Free 30 Day Trial.
In this article well take a look at what happens when Compose MongoDB needs to scale up. A 10GB MongoDB dataset has different requirements than a 10TB dataset which has different requirements than a 10PB dataset. Before anything MongoDB related is installed we need to ensure our hardware is correctly chosen and software is fine tuned.
For an example of normalized data models see Model One-to-Many Relationships with Document References. I am currently using EC2 with EBS.
This allows you to scale your database to as many servers as you would like by distributing content among them.
Schema design in MongoDB requires a change in perspective for. Schema design in MongoDB requires a change in perspective for. Free 30 Day Trial. Comments can be upvoted where best comments float to the top. However I am unsure how exactly I should model this inside mongodb. Database Database is a physical container for collections. Collection Collection is a group of MongoDB documents. MongoDB works on concept of collection and document. I had the recent opportunity to present a talk at MongoDB Seattle on Schema Design at ScaleIts basically a short case study on what steps the MongoDB Monitoring Service MMS folks did to evolve.
Additionally you can use Storing Comments to model user comments on blog posts. As you know I have to assign EBS for a fixed size. Rethinking Schema Design Ultimately schema design can be the difference between an inefficient disorganized database and a strategic one that empowers the entire company. In this article the author discusses the importance of a database audit logging system outside of traditional built-in data replication using technologies like Kafka MongoDB and Maxwells Daemon. How to Achieve Scale with MongoDB Jake Angerman Sr. For my blog I want to incorporate my own commenting system without relying on the default wordpress commenting system. Whether youre running apps for a personal project the next startup or a large enterprise MongoDB is here to help you scale.
Post a Comment for "Designing A Threaded Comment System At Scale Mongodb"